I think it’s psychological that you feel cooler with the breeze. My flat is both east and west facing so I get the morning sun on my bedroom windows and the evening sun on my living room, kitchen and bathroom, all the way until sunset every hot day in summer. I’ve learned that the only way to deal with this is leave every window and door open after the sun goes down, right up until just after daybreak at which point it’s the coolest it will be. Then. I close everything up again and wait until sunset. Rinse and repeat. It’s a fucking nightmare.

However, I have experimented over the years to see if it really is any better this way, and it gets even hotter with windows open. So as long as the outside temp is higher than inside, it’s a win with doors and windows closed. Bedroom currently 28 and outside 31. It would be well over 30 in here with windows open. A handful of degrees maybe, but that’s a few degrees less that the rooms have to cool overnight. Plus, if I’ve had windows open and the heat circulating it takes longer to cool down.
